City Council Regular Meeting — �012410� <br />DRAFT Minutes - Page 28 <br />implementing the optional plans was to put the incentive in the <br />right place and allow the consumer to learn the market and be in <br />charge of their healthcare. <br />Maschka moved, Kough seconded, approval of the 2006 <br />insurance program described in the Requests for Council Action <br />dated October 24, 2005 and October 17, 2005, and the respective <br />contracts and fund allocations; subject to review and approval by <br />the City Attorney. <br />Roll Call <br />Ayes: Maschka; Kough; Schroeder and Klausing. <br />Nays: Ihlan. <br />Maschka moved, Klausing seconded, adoption of Resolution No. <br />10348 entitled, "Establishing a New Exempt Compensation Plan <br />and a Non-Exempt Compensation Plan." <br />Councilmember Ihlan spoke to the linkage issue; and her support <br />of phasing in the compensation plan, if it fit within the 5% levy <br />increase package; and her opposition to linking the two from a <br />policy standpoint. <br />Further discussion ensued regarding merit pay; budget <br />discussions; phasing of the program; separate issue of the Fire <br />Department and proposed increases between $12 and $16 as <br />proposed by the most recent City Manager Budget Proposal <br />(identified as Option D); and use of the Stan.ta�. V data. <br />Roll Call <br />Ayes: Ihlan; Maschka; Schroeder and Klausing. <br />Nays: Kough. <br />14. Consider Authorizing the City Manager to Negotiate a <br />Contract for City Prosecutor and City Attorney Services <br />with Designated Law Firms <br />City Manager Beets reviewed the additional data requested by <br />Council related to retainers and costs; noting that all legal firms <br />had signed a waiver allowing the City Council to discuss the firm <br />by name. <br />Contract for City <br />Prosecutor and <br />City Attorney <br />Services <br />
